At Paragon Lead Supply, we don’t just manage projects – we transform them. We’re looking for an Account Manager who thrives in a collaborative environment, sees the bigger picture, and wants to make a real impact. This is more than a coordination role — it’s about owning client relationships, delivering value, and helping to shape long-term success.
What You’ll Do
- Translate client objectives into powerful, actionable briefs that deliver on every level — quality, timing, margin and brand.
- Manage end-to-end campaign execution, using our internal systems to ensure seamless delivery and stakeholder satisfaction.
- Be a true partner to your clients, understanding their needs and delivering tailored solutions that exceed expectations.
- Support your Account Director in delivering reporting, margin improvements, and strategic account development.
- Identify opportunities for innovation and process improvement — and help bring them to life.
- Collaborate across departments and suppliers to optimise performance and enhance our service offering.
What You’ll Bring
- Proven experience in client services, account management, or campaign delivery — ideally in a communications, print or marketing environment.
- Strong commercial awareness — you understand how to balance value for clients with smart business decisions.
- Exceptional organisational and communication skills — you’re confident managing multiple priorities and engaging stakeholders at all levels.
- A proactive, problem-solving mindset — you see opportunities where others see obstacles.
- Technical confidence — you’re comfortable using systems, learning new tools, and applying process to support delivery.
- Resilience, self-motivation and a flexible attitude in a fast-moving, change-ready environment.
Why Paragon Lead Supply?
This is a unique opportunity to join a team that doesn’t just follow the playbook — we write it. You’ll work alongside dedicated professionals who bring energy, insight and empathy to every brief, and you’ll have the chance to make your mark on key accounts that trust us to deliver.
You’ll be part of a business that:
- Is growing and evolving, with real career development potential.
- Champions continuous improvement and innovation.
- Values integrity, openness and collaboration.
This is a 12 month fixed term contract £30-35K Ideally hybrid at any of our UK sites - preferably Huntingdon but not essential.
